Solver

1. Facet clustering in cavity radiation: Cavity radiation calculations can be highly computationally intensive since they introduce a coupling between all facets on a cavity surface. An option to perform “facet clustering” is now provided, in which element facets are grouped into larger clusters so that there is only coupling between the clusters rather than the individual facets. This can dramatically reduce the computational effort required for cavity radiation analysis.

Solver

2. Occlusion Detection in Thermal Cavity Radiation: Cavity radiation with occlusion allows parts of the model to block radiative heat exchange between surfaces. When this optional feature is enabled, the entire mesh of the model is processed using a ray-tracing library to determine which parts of each radiation surface are visible/occluded to each other, resulting in a reduced view-factor matrix.

Akselos Modeler and Post-processing

3. Harmonic Explorer Tool: This tool introduces Frequency Response to visualize how structural responses vary across different excitation frequencies, and Phase Response to display how much the structural response lags behind the applied load at a specific frequency, representing the phase angle between excitation and response.

Akselos Modeler and Post-processing

1. Contact Interaction Tool: Now includes a drop-down list feature, allowing users to easily select components and surfaces when defining contact interactions.

Akselos Modeler and Post-processing

2. Corrosion Mapping Tool: added new options for handling invalid values in inspection input files. Users can now set a valid data range by defining lower and upper bounds. Any values found in the input file that fall outside of this specified range will be automatically adjusted to a user-defined default value. Furthermore, users can now specify the units for your input data to ensure correct interpretation.
